This scientific dissemination work aims to compile, from the specialized literature, the technical concepts related to the main biodegradable synthetic polymeric materials and present them in an accessible and comprehensible manner. To this end, the study focuses on the synthetic polymers poly(lactic acid), polyhydroxybutyrate, polyhydroxybutyrate-co-valerate, poly(glycolic acid), and thermoplastic starch. The content will cover the applications of these materials, various preparation methods, their potential societal benefits, practical limitations, recent market data, and their effectiveness in reducing environmental pollution caused by plastics. From this analysis, the work seeks to assess the extent to which these alternatives represent viable strategies for addressing the environmental impacts associated with plastics (a broad term encompassing various moldable polymers), viewed through the lens of sustainable development. It is important to highlight that many biodegradable polymers and products derived from natural sources are already available on the market. Consequently, the central question under critical discussion in this text is whether biodegradable polymers can genuinely be considered sustainable solutions.
